About This South Dakota Facility

PHS Indian Hospital is a medical facility located in Rosebud, South Dakota that provides comprehensive health services and resources to the local Native American population. Operating under the Indian Health Services program, the hospital offers inpatient, outpatient, and residential services for medical, behavioral health, and substance abuse issues. PHS Indian Hospital works to provide a comprehensive system of healthcare that respects the culture and values of Native American people.

PHS Indian Hospital offers a wide range of services for addiction and substance abuse, including individual and group counseling, medication-assisted treatment, inpatient and outpatient detoxification, and relapse prevention services. The hospital also provides spiritual/cultural healing services designed to help individuals struggling with addiction and substance abuse to identify and heal from their spiritual and cultural wounds. Additionally, they provide resources and support to help individuals create a personal recovery plan and work towards sobriety.

The hospital is accredited by the Joint Commission, meaning it meets the highest standards of care, and has programs licensed by the South Dakota Department of Health. PHS Indian Hospital has also been recognized for its work in promoting sobriety and healthy lifestyles. In 2019, the hospital was honored with the National American Indian Housing Council's Sobriety and Recovery Excellence Award for its innovative programs that help individuals achieve and maintain sobriety.

    Rosebud, South Dakota Addiction Information

    Although South Dakota is a sparsely populated and somewhat isolated state, it is equally impacted by the national drug epidemic. Substance abuse remains a significant issue that leads to injuries and deaths every year. 17.27% of all deaths between 2008 and 2017 were drug and alcohol-related. Methamphetamines and alcohol are the most commonly abused drug of abuse for those entering treatment in South Dakota.
